<blockquote data-quote="Lil" data-source="post: 652947" data-attributes="member: 17309"><p>Depends on the weight of the tank, but up against a wall is the strongest part of the floor and you are probably okay there. BUT, tile is heavy! You actually might not have floors strong enough to hold full tile floors. If the floor isn't strong and sound enough you'll get movement and that will cause your grout to break and come out.</p><p> </p><p>We're dealing with that right now in our house. You don't want that.</p></blockquote><p></p>
